苹果CMS(假设指的是苹果公司的某种产品或服务,但通常“苹果CMS”并不是一个广为人知的软件或系统名称,这可能是一个特定环境或定制化的解决方案)在修复数据表错误时,建议首先备份相关数据以防万一,应该详细检查错误信息,确定导致问题的原因,根据错误类型,可能需要对数据库进行修复、优化或重构,苹果CMS的数据表错误可能与SQL查询语句、数据库结构、数据完整性有关,修复过程中可能需要使用苹果CMS提供的管理工具或手动调整数据库命令。
在苹果CMS(假设这里指的是某个特定的内容管理系统或应用程序,尽管实际上并没有广泛认知的“苹果CMS”这一术语)中,数据表错误是常见的问题,可能由数据库损坏、数据导入失败、恶意软件感染等多种原因引起,当这些错误发生时,它们可能会影响到网站的正常运行和用户体验,掌握如何修复苹果CMS中的数据表错误至关重要。
了解数据表错误的原因
需要确定导致数据表错误的具体原因,常见的原因包括:
- 数据库连接问题:CMS未能正确连接到数据库服务器。
- SQL注入攻击:黑客利用CMS的漏洞向数据库中插入恶意SQL代码。
- 数据库文件损坏:由于硬件故障、软件缺陷或意外关机等原因,数据库文件可能会损坏。
- 数据导入过程中的错误:当尝试将大量数据导入CMS时,可能会因为格式不匹配、字段过多或其他问题而导致错误。
使用备份恢复数据
在处理数据表错误之前,务必备份当前数据库,这可以通过定期进行数据库备份来实现,一旦发生数据表错误,可以使用备份文件来恢复到之前的状态,从而最大程度地减少数据丢失的风险。
检查和清理数据表
使用苹果CMS的管理后台或数据库管理工具,检查并删除重复、无效或无用的数据行,还应该查找并纠正任何不符合预期格式的数据。
优化数据库性能
过大的数据表或包含过多索引的表可能会导致性能下降,通过优化查询语句、增加索引或重新组织表结构,可以提高数据库的响应速度和稳定性。
升级和修复软件漏洞
确保苹果CMS及其插件都运行在最新版本,并应用所有可用的安全补丁,这有助于防止已知漏洞被利用来执行恶意操作。
加强安全防护
安装防火墙和入侵检测系统,限制对CMS的远程访问,并定期更新和审查系统日志以检测潜在的安全威胁。
通过上述步骤,可以有效地修复苹果CMS中的数据表错误,在某些情况下,可能还需要寻求专业的技术支持或咨询苹果CMS的开发者以获取进一步的帮助和建议,定期的数据库维护和安全检查是预防数据表错误的关键。